It's 2019 and Google still has no Linux client for Google Drive. If you're on Mint and want to connect to Drive, thankfully you have a few good options.

Connect Google Drive on Linux Mint Cinnamon

On Mint there a few different options for connecting to Google Drive. If you are only interested in connecting via the Gnome File Browser GUI, you can add Google Drive and other cloud storage services using the Online Accounts Feature. If you want filesystem access there are projects like like google-drive-ocamlfuse or gcsf, but are definitely designed for the more technical user.
